Hi,This should be a common issue, but I haven't found the solution yet.


# gensystemid -u rhnusername -p rhnpassword --release=6server --arch=x86_64 
/mrepo/rhel_6_server-x86_64
gensystemid: Release name 6server is not a known RHN release.

# gensystemid -h | grep rhnrelease
  -r, --release=rhnrelease     specify rhn release {2.1,3,4}{AS,ES,WS,Desktop} 
5{Server,Client}

The question is how to use gensystemid to create systemid and then mrepoto 
download RHEL6 repositories?
